The sun goes down on the town center of this sleepy little town, remarkable in no particular way except for how peaceful it is.
But for me, it was home for 3 years. Being the only Americans in town, my family and I were completely immersed amongst the local folks, which is exactly what we wanted and enjoyed.
The town has been around since the year 793 and is now up to 4,000 people, which makes for a spectacular growth rate of 3 people per year. It's in the wine growing region in central-south western Germany near Mainz, with vineyards on the small hills surrounding town, adding to the peaceful feeling.
